A dark web mystery box. Is this real murder evidence? A tracker is found in the box. Is he coming? Is he already here? John Thomas is about to find out.

Thomas of Corinth, Mississippi, opens “mystery boxes” from the dark web for his YouTube channel DrkWb77. It’s how he’s made his living since he lost his memory in a violent automobile accident a few years back. And boy, is business good. In fact, his latest box is the eeriest yet, garnering him more attention and more subscribers than ever before.

That’s the good news.

What’s the bad news?

The contents of the box may be authentic this time, filled with illicit drugs and actual murder evidence. Worse still, John may have inadvertently attracted the attention of a serial killer. In the journey that follows, John is forced to face a past he thought he’d do anything to recover, but soon discovers that ignorance truly is (at least, in this case) bliss. Follow John's free-fall into fear and madness in this horror/psychological thriller like no other.

The story was brilliant and I found myself unable to turn it off. Not a single moment did it lose my attention. I'm torn that there isn't more to read! I can't wait for more from the author!

The narration was decent but has room for improvement. I noticed they would sometimes pronounce "indictment" correctly, but at other times pronounce it "indiktment" and consistency is key for a good narration. I don't know if this was intentional without reading the text, but I don't see how it would be.

The audio was mostly good, but for a few chapters it sounded muted and tinny. It may have been my vehicle, but after a while it went back to normal.

Overall I'm giving a full 5 stars because even though there were some issues with narration the writing more than made up for it.
